Lithuania’s environment minister stepped aside from decisions on ex employer – ethics guards

Lithuania’s Environment Minister Kęstutis Navickas duly stepped aside from the decisions to earmark support to his former employer and consequently did not violate the law, the Chief Official Ethics Commission concluded on Wednesday. […]
